The longstanding musical connection between the Dominican Republic and New York City takes center stage on “DOMI NYC,” a vibrant collaboration featuring Fabolous, Arlene MC, Dave East, Boy Wonder CF, and the late Fatman Scoop.
Created as part of Boy Wonder CF’s forthcoming Chosen Few Dembow Deluxe series, the record combines the fast-moving pulse of Dominican dembow with the unmistakable attitude and lyrical character of New York hip-hop. The result is a spirited tribute to two cultures that have influenced each other for generations through music, community, fashion, nightlife, and shared identity.
For Boy Wonder CF, “DOMI NYC” represents far more than another high-profile collaboration. It reflects a mission he has pursued for more than two decades: creating meaningful connections between Latin artists and major figures in American hip-hop.
Long before collaborations between the two markets became common across the music industry, Boy Wonder CF was already bringing those worlds together through his influential Chosen Few projects. His celebrated remix of “Reggaeton Latino” paired Don Omar with Fat Joe, N.O.R.E., and L.D.A., helping expand reggaetón’s reach while introducing the sound to audiences beyond its established base.

“DOMI NYC” will be featured on Chosen Few Dembow Deluxe, the tenth compilation album from Boy Wonder CF. The upcoming project includes more than 30 Dominican and Latin artists, offering a wide-ranging look at dembow’s journey from the streets of the Dominican Republic to its growing position within global music.
The compilation is designed to celebrate the genre’s development while spotlighting the artists and communities that have helped push it forward. It also continues the collaborative tradition that has remained central to the Chosen Few name since its earliest releases.
